Why Ypsilanti House Requirement Local Knowledge

We deal with freeze-thaw cycles that split hairline cracks into joints. Spring brings wetness that tests adhesion. Summer sunlight cooks south and west altitudes. And on many roads, Ypsi blends hardwood home windows, light weight aluminum tornados, initial plaster walls, and periodic knob-and-tube surprises behind them. The building scientific research right here requests for nuance.

Take an usual circumstance: cedar clapboard with a 1990s latex repaint that has moderate alligatoring, plus hairline monitoring in the crown molding. A common outside paint work would certainly skim-scrape and spray. An appropriate strategy identifies that falling short paint can telegram through also premium overcoats. It asks for account sanding in harsh spots, targeted penetrant guide for the weather-beaten timber, and a higher-solids end up on the crown to bridge minor movement. You get a surface that remains tight, with shine harmony, and a home that still looks crisp 4 winters out.

Interiors: The Silent Craft of Daylight and Scale

Inside, the deluxe concern is subtler. Light in an Ypsilanti living-room changes rapidly from morning haze to intense noontime to amber evening, and https://shadesofwhitellc.com/services/commercial-painting-services/interior-commercial-painting-services/ paint reviews in different ways at each factor. A seasoned team of interior painters near me will test examples throughout edges and at baseboard level. We'll review in early morning and afternoon, then adjust luster to match area use, not just aesthetics. Eggshell hides minor wall texture and takes on cleansing in household rooms, while matte can soften a research study and over-deliver under reduced light.

Ceilings deserve greater than a pass with typical level. On 10-foot plaster ceilings, particularly in older homes with mild undulations, a real ceiling paint with high light scatter and a long open time will lessen lap marks and camouflage abnormalities. This is where a specialist gains their price. I've seen ceiling painters Ann Arbor MI and ceiling painters Ann Arbor Michigan try to push a wall formula expenses and leave extreme roller mapping. The ideal ceiling item, used in a plotted series with constant stress, considers that velvety, continuous area clients connect with high-end projects.

Trim and doors transform the whole temperature level of an area. For historic millwork, oil-modified waterborne enamels bridge the gap in between the glazed look people enjoy and the quicker completely dry time modern-day routines demand. They level magnificently with brush or sprayer, stand up to blocking, and stay clear of the yellowing of traditional oils. Real deluxe receives the joinery: no caulk beaming under semi-gloss, no fuzzy edges from a weary sash brush, no joint cups filled with paint.

The Outside Period in Southeast Michigan

Our outside home window is much shorter than you think. Despite modern-day products that push the envelope, a lot of manufacturers set a floor around 35 to 40 degrees surface area temperature level throughout application and numerous hours of cure. Include dew points and you locate that April and October are extra concerning prep and priming than last coats. Good exterior painters timetable in waves: scrape and sand, prime and patch, then end up on a positive stretch. If someone promises a full exterior paint in March, be wary.

For steel railings and steel lintels, rust conversion and the appropriate DTM system matter greater than the brand name on the canister. For masonry, paint is not always the solution; in some cases a breathable mineral layer preserves the block instead of capturing wetness. Your team ought to speak this language easily.

When a DIY Makes Sense, and When It Does n'thtmlplcehlder 88end. Painting is just one of the most approachable home projects. A visitor room, a powder bathroom, a cellar utility space with uncomplicated walls and no picky trim, these can be pleasing weekend work. Buy a good roller structure, solid expansion pole, and a quality 2.5-inch tilted sash brush. Allow added time for cutting in and cleanup. You'll conserve money, learn, and perhaps enjoy it. Where do it yourself goes sideways is in ceilings, tall stairwells, detailed trim, cabinets, and any exterior over a solitary story. In these scenarios, strategy and security matter more than excitement. Ceiling lap marks, leaks on stair treads, orange peel on sprayed closets, or a ladder problem will certainly get rid of any kind of cost savings. A couple on the east side of Ypsilanti got a 1915 Craftsman with initial gumwood trim and distinctive plaster. They liked the bones yet really felt the spaces were dark. They looked painters in Ypsilanti, consulted with three professionals, and picked the one that advised protecting the gumwood and brightening walls with a breathable matte in a warm, intricate white. We tightened up plaster cracks with an adaptable substance, utilized a shellac-based guide to lock in tannins near home windows, and completed with a washable matte. The dining room went from dowdy to luminescent, with the wood glowing as opposed to fighting the walls.

On the exterior, the north elevation showed persistent mildew. Instead of bleach and spray, the staff used an oxygenated cleaner, a soft wash to shield clapboards, and a mildewcide additive in the surface coat. 3 seasons later on, the north face still looks fresh. The property owners informed me they no longer dread gray wintertime mornings since the interior holds a mild light. That's the worth of restriction and product knowledge.

How Timelines Actually Work

Residential interiors relocate at concerning 300 to 500 square feet of finished wall surface per painter each day, relying on prep and intricacy. Add time for repairs and trim. A three-bedroom residence with living, eating, hall, and ceilings might take a small team 5 to 10 working days for an extensive work, consisting of patching, priming where required, 2 surface coats, and full cleanup.

Exteriors depend on elevation, substratum, and weather condition. A basic one-and-a-half tale with decent existing paint can be turned in 5 to 7 dry days with a three-person crew. Facility accounts, stopping working paint, or heavy woodworking balloon that routine. Communicate early if you have occasions or target dates. Comfy projects take place when crew and client line up on pace, with barriers for rainfall and curing.

The Lasting Side of a Well-Painted Home

Sustainability in paint isn't a buzzword. It's small choices that build up. Reduced- and zero-VOC paints lower interior toxins. Picking a longer-lasting outside finish lowers future repaints, which saves sources and money. Making use of dust extraction during sanding secures lungs and maintains homes tidy. Proper cleanup maintains clean water out of storm drains. And preserving historical products with suitable finishes maintains original character intact.

When you look neighborhood painters near me, ask about their dust control techniques, how they deal with lead-safe protocols on pre-1978 homes, and what they perform with remaining products. The best answer: action carefully, order exactly, and leave identified touch-up paint in little, covered containers for clients.
